Abstract

A method of forming a layered candle assembly includes positioning a candle core in a form. A layer of powdered wax is loaded into the form. The powdered wax layer has an outer region and an inner region. Mechanical force is applied to compress the outer region of the powdered wax layer and form an upper interface surface that is substantially non-horizontal. The outer perimeter of the interface surface is visible to an observer in the finished candle assembly. A liquefied fuel substance is poured over the top of the powdered wax layer to form a layer of solid wax. A wick may be added to at a desirable stage in the method of forming the layered candle assembly. The powdered wax and solid wax layers may each have a color or a combination of colors and/or a scent component or a combination of scent components.

Claims (9)

1. A layered candle assembly, the layered candle assembly comprising:

a form comprising at least one sidewall;

at least one candle core positioned in the form such that the at least one candle core is spaced apart from the at least one sidewall of the form to create a space therebetween;

at least one wick;

at least one layer of powdered wax positioned between the at least one candle core and the at least one sidewall and occupying the space therebetween, the at least one layer of powdered wax comprising an outer region and an inner region, the outer region being positioned adjacent to the at least one sidewall and the inner region being positioned adjacent to and radially inward from the outer region, the outer region of the at least one layer of powdered wax being compressed more than the inner region of the at least one layer of powdered wax; and

at least one layer of solid wax positioned over the at least one layer of powdered wax.

2. The layered candle assembly of claim 1 , wherein the at least one candle core comprises paraffin wax, triglyceride wax such as vegetable wax, tallow, or blends thereof.

3. The layered candle assembly of claim 1 , wherein the at least one candle core comprises at least one channel with the at least one wick threaded through the at least one channel.

4. The layered candle assembly of claim 1 , wherein the at least one layer of powdered wax has a first color and a first scent component and the at least one layer of solid wax has a second color that is different from the first color and a second scent component that is different from the first scent component.
